How Phoenix az Conditions Shape Your Electric System
The climate below pushes materials to their limitations. Copper expands and agreements with huge temperature swings, lug connections loosen up slightly year over year, and UV direct exposure eats away at cord insulation on outside runs that were not shielded appropriately. In older homes, light weight aluminum branch circuits from the 1960s and early 1970s can make complex issues. These systems can be ensured with the best ports and techniques, yet only if a pro understands the hardware, the history, and our regional code amendments.
Monsoon period adds another layer. A fast electrical storm can generate voltage spikes. Without correct rise protection at the solution and point-of-use security at delicate gadgets, you take the chance of silent damage to home appliances. I have actually seen brand-new heatpump break down in a single season since surge risk was disregarded. The solution costs far much less than a compressor replacement.
Finally, Phoenix az's quick growth means numerous homes received bit-by-bit enhancements. Separated garages wired by a convenient uncle in 1998, patio area electrical outlets daisy-chained off old circuits, EV battery chargers contributed to panels that had no capability to spare. None of these issues are uncommon. They simply need an organized approach.

Common Electrical Repair Phoenix Jobs, and Exactly How Pros Diagnose Them
Repairs frequently begin with symptoms that look insignificant. A light that hums, a breaker that journeys once in a while, an outlet that feels cozy. In Phoenix we see a pattern of problems linked to warm biking and aging components.
Loose neutral connections show up as dimming lights when a motor begins, or arbitrary flickers. The neutral bar in your panel can loosen up over time, and the same occurs at tool backstabs that were never tightened effectively. Backstabs save a min during first install but age poorly. We relocate connections to screw terminals, torque them to spec, and test under load.
Breaker exhaustion is actual. Thermal-magnetic breakers handle thousands of little warm cycles. In a panel that sits in a hot garage, those cycles increase. If a breaker trips at moderate loads, it might be exhausted as opposed to overloaded. Substitute is straightforward, though we validate the circuit's real draw with a clamp meter before exchanging components. If a dual-function breaker (GFCI plus AFCI) journeys intermittently, it may be reacting to a genuine arc mistake from a nicked conductor or a low-cost plug strip. We chase after the fault instead of covering up it.
Exterior receptacles and illumination boxes typically shed their weather condition seals. UV transforms gaskets brittle, after that the initial downpour drives dampness inside. GFCIs must trip, and if they do not, that is a bigger problem. A quick get in touch with a quality tester, new in-use covers, and appropriate caulking against stucco stop most water invasion issues. When corrosion has taken hold, we change the device and wire nuts, and if essential, the box.
Attic splices from old satellite installs or DIY followers are an additional Phoenix az special. Loosened wirenuts buried in blown-in insulation are a fire risk. A thorough fixing consists of situating joint factors, mounting accepted joint boxes with covers, strain easing the conductors, and documenting places for future inspection.
Planning Residential Electrical Services Phoenix Residences Requirement for the Next Decade
A great plan lines up with your way of living and the city's energy account. Utility rates, rebate possibilities, and grid stress and anxiety form what makes sense. As more citizens add EVs and heat pumps, tons monitoring becomes vital. You can stay clear of a complete upgrade if you organize large lots with a wise panel or a simple load-shedding device. For example, you can install a 50-amp EV charger that stops briefly when the electrical oven and dryer fused, after that resumes charging over night. It is invisible being used and can conserve thousands on a utility-side service upgrade.
Surge protection is no more optional. Whole-home units at the main panel guard expensive electronic devices and HVAC boards. Try to find devices with a clear condition indicator and a joule score that matches your service. Set that with point-of-use strips for computer systems and home entertainment facilities. After any kind of significant surge, inspect the standing lights. I suggest clients to photograph the panel gadget's indication when it is brand-new, then compare after large storms.
Grounding and bonding should have a fresh look on homes built before the 1990s. With time, ground poles corrode, clamps loosen, and supplementary bonds to copper water piping are shed during plumbing job. A quick audit validates continuity and keeps mistake currents on the path they belong. This is just one of those work that stops troubles you never ever see.
Lighting is a simple win. High-CRI LED fixtures boost convenience, minimize warmth load, and reduced bills. In kitchen areas, pair warm task illumination with cooler ambient trims to maintain shades real on food and surfaces. Outdoors, tranquil the bright-hot Phoenix metro night with secured, color-appropriate fixtures that please dark-sky sensibilities and stay clear of annoying neighbors.

Safety and Code: Practical, Not Pedantic
Code is not a checklist of hoops to leap via. It is the collective memory of blunders the profession has actually found out not to repeat. Arizona follows the National Electric Code with local modifications. In Phoenix metro, inspectors watch carefully for arc-fault protection in habitable rooms, tamper-resistant receptacles, GFCI in garages and outdoors, and proper assistance and protection of NM cable television. Installations that work fine on day one can still fall short examination if a staple is missing or a box fill mores than capability. A premier electrical expert knows where these details live and obtains them right the very first time.
Aluminum wiring, typical in certain ages, can be risk-free if repaired and kept with the best adapters and antioxidant substance. The trick is to stay clear of mixed-metal discontinuations not rated for it. I have actually seen charred gadgets where a well-meaning owner exchanged a receptacle without realizing the conductor was light weight aluminum. If your home has aluminum branch circuits, review COPALUM or AlumiConn repair services with your electrical expert. Both have record when installed correctly.
DIY has its place. Switching a dead GFCI in a restroom, if you know exactly how to shut off the ideal breaker and verify power is off, can be straightforward. Yet the minute a joint box holds greater than 2 or three wires, or the gadget beings in a cooking area, garage, or exterior place with added code demands, the risk of a subtle error surges. An electrician near me Phoenix search is worth your time if you feel any kind of uncertainty. A one-hour solution call is more affordable than a fire.

EV Chargers, Solar, and Battery Storage: Integrating New Loads the Smart Way
EV chargers are just one of one of the most asked for additions currently. A 240-volt, 50-amp circuit prevails, yet not constantly essential. Several owners charge over night on a 30- or 40-amp circuit and wake to a full battery. Smart chargers can throttle draw to match available capability, which often avoids a panel upgrade. A proficient electrician Phoenix property owners work with will certainly assess your panel, your everyday driving, and your home's tons profile before suggesting a size.
Solar complicates the panel image. Backfeed policies limit how much solar you can link into a given bus. In some cases a line-side tap or a panel with greater bus rating fixes the math. Sometimes a new major breaker with reduced amperage on a panel that still supports your real lots opens room for solar backfeed. These are code-intensive decisions, the sort you desire a skilled electrician and solar designer to handle together.
Battery storage includes weight to the wall surface, brand-new disconnects, and sequence-of-operations needs. Your electrician ought to plan clear labeling, emergency situation shutoffs, and a layout that solution technologies can browse without uncertainty. In a warm Phoenix az garage, appropriate spacing and air flow for devices are crucial.
